Department Summary
The Division of Student Life supports the university’s academic mission and strategic plan through comprehensive programs and services that promote and advance student learning and success while fostering an inclusive and vibrant campus community. Student Life includes four major portfolios, the Office of the Dean of Students, Experiential Learning & Engagement, Health & Wellbeing, and Division Administration. Key programs and departments within the division include but are not limited to University Health Services, Erb Memorial Union, Physical Education & Recreation, Parent and Family Programs, Major Student Events (Commencement, Homecoming, University Day), Fraternity and Sorority Life, Counseling, Health Promotion, Multicultural and Identity Based Support Services, Student Government Engagement & Success, Student Conduct and Community Standards, and Support for Students in Crisis and Students of Concern.
Position Summary
The Director of Strategic Communications will lead the division’s communication strategy and vision, building and executing a proactive plan to strengthen the division’s efforts regarding student success, ensuring alignment with divisional and institutional goals. Reporting to the division’s Associate Vice President & Chief of Staff, the director will ensure that timely communication is responsive to and in alignment with the vice president’s values, goals and objectives. The work is often fast-paced and deadline-driven, requiring strong organizational skills, collaboration and cross-functional coordination. This position requires exceptional leadership, strategic thinking, and collaboration skills to advance the division's mission and strengthen the student experience. The director must be able to handle short-term, deadline-oriented tasks while also making progress on longer-term priorities.
Minimum Requirements
- Bachelor’s degree in Journalism, Communications, Public Relations or a closely related field.
- Five years professional experience in communications, with at least two of those years in a complex, fast-paced organization.
- One year of professional experience with direct supervision of staff.
